How to connect Atera and Render

Create a New Scenario to Connect Atera and Render

In the workspace, click the β€œCreate New Scenario” button.

Add the First Step

Add the first node – a trigger that will initiate the scenario when it receives the required event. Triggers can be scheduled, called by a Atera, triggered by another scenario, or executed manually (for testing purposes). In most cases, Atera or Render will be your first step. To do this, click "Choose an app," find Atera or Render, and select the appropriate trigger to start the scenario.

Save and Activate the Scenario

After configuring Atera, Render, and any additional nodes, don’t forget to save the scenario and click "Deploy." Activating the scenario ensures it will run automatically whenever the trigger node receives input or a condition is met. By default, all newly created scenarios are deactivated.

Test the Scenario

Run the scenario by clicking β€œRun once” and triggering an event to check if the Atera and Render integration works as expected. Depending on your setup, data should flow between Atera and Render (or vice versa). Easily troubleshoot the scenario by reviewing the execution history to identify and fix any issues.

What types of tasks can I perform by integrating Atera with Render?

Integrating Atera with Render allows you to perform various tasks, including:

  • Automatically deploy new Render services upon creation of a new Atera customer.
  • Receive Atera alerts and trigger Render deployments for immediate updates.
  • Update Render environment variables based on data collected in Atera tickets.
  • Create Atera tickets when Render deployments fail, alerting support teams.
  • Synchronize customer data between Atera and Render for unified management.

Are there any limitations to the Atera and Render integration on Latenode?

While the integration is powerful, there are certain limitations to be aware of:

  • Real-time data synchronization depends on the API rate limits of both Atera and Render.
  • Complex workflows with numerous steps may require more processing time.
  • Custom JavaScript code requires development and testing to ensure stability.
